Nettet28. okt. 2024 · And since our abs are active during most of our lifts, we often train them every workout—even if we never do any ab isolation exercises. Like your arms, your abs will get a little bit of work during most of your workouts. The chin-up, push-up, overhead press, front squat, and a variety of other lifts all train your abs.
